Summary

Business Model Generation is a handbook for visionaries, game changers, and challengers striving to defy outmoded business models and design tomorrow's enterprises。 If your organization needs to adapt to harsh new realities, but you don't yet have a strategy that will get you out in front of your competitors, you need Business Model Generation。 Co-created by 470 -Business Model Canvas- practitioners from 45 countries, the book features a beautiful, highly visual, 4-color design that takes powerful strategic ideas and tools, and makes them easy to implement in your organization。 It explains the most common Business Model patterns, based on concepts from leading business thinkers, and helps you reinterpret them for your own context。 You will learn how to systematically understand, design, and implement a game-changing business model--or analyze and renovate an old one。 Along the way, you'll understand at a much deeper level your customers, distribution channels, partners, revenue streams, costs, and your core value proposition。

Business Model Generation features practical innovation techniques used today by leading consultants and companies worldwide, including 3M, Ericsson, Capgemini, Deloitte, and others。 Designed for doers, it is for those ready to abandon outmoded thinking and embrace new models of value creation: for executives, consultants, entrepreneurs, and leaders of all organizations。 If you're ready to change the rules, you belong to -the business model generation!-

Robert Gebhardt

I remember hearing about this book around 10 years ago, and when I was in Taiwan it was very popular (I think it had been recently translated into Chinese), and there was more than one entrepreneur meetup where someone showed up carrying this book。 So I had been curious about it for a while and, when I saw it at 2nd and Charles, I decided to give it a go。 We'll see how well this pans out for me。 All I can say is I have gone through this and will be applying these steps to my business。 Going thro I remember hearing about this book around 10 years ago, and when I was in Taiwan it was very popular (I think it had been recently translated into Chinese), and there was more than one entrepreneur meetup where someone showed up carrying this book。 So I had been curious about it for a while and, when I saw it at 2nd and Charles, I decided to give it a go。 We'll see how well this pans out for me。 All I can say is I have gone through this and will be applying these steps to my business。 Going through the model and following the steps already allowed me to find some alternate options for my business (e。g。 adding a freemium option and trying to partner up with some providers)。 In the meantime I actually really found it useful。 It allowed me to look at all the aspects of my business with an objective eye。 Some points didn't apply to me (as can be expected), and I found the "creative" design to be a distraction at some points, but all in all it was a great exercise。 I ended up using a bunch of post-it notes on all its tables, and found the progression made sense。 I also appreciated that it was somewhat 'academic', for lack of a better term。 Too many of these business books try to be too user-friendly, which often means trying to take away any exercise or process that might seem tedious。 Not so with this book。 So at times it felt like a bit much, but I think these exercises were needed in the end。 Once again, we'll see how it pans out。。。 。。。more
